Dr. Jon Daniels is a founding Principal of Intrinsik Corp., whose primary focus is the safety assessment of regulated products and regulatory toxicology.  Dr. Daniels interacts frequently on behalf of domestic and international clients with regulatory agencies such as the FDA, EMA, MHRA, and Health Canada on product development and nonclinical safety matters.  For more than 25 years Dr. Daniels has been extensively involved in the strategic development of safety programs for drugs, biopharmaceuticals, food products, supplements, medical devices, and consumer products, and in the evaluation and presentation of nonclinical and clinical safety data in support of regulatory filings.  Dr. Daniels leads an experienced team of professionals that have been responsible for the preparation of numerous INDs (senior staff have been actively involved in over 100 successful INDs) and contributed to more than 20 NDAs during their careers.

Experience Highlights

  • Planned and executed over 100 nonclinical testing programs for new human pharmaceuticals and biologics covering a broad range of therapeutic areas.
  • Frequent invited speaker on nonclinical drug development and regulatory toxicology.
  • Successfully represented sponsors at meetings with health authorities including FDA, Health Canada, BfArM, MRHA, and EMA.
  • Analyzes and interprets toxicological data in order to integrate complex scientific concepts into client-ready documents.
  • Functions as toxicology expert for regulatory submissions.
  • Manages clients, CROs, and subcontractors to oversee quality, science, timelines, and budgets for nonclinical studies.

Education and Professional Qualifications

  • Ph.D., Pharmacology and Toxicology, Queen’s University
  • DABT, Diplomate of the American Board of Toxicology (accredited 1997; recertified 2002, 2007, 2012)
  • ERT, European Registered Toxicologist (accredited 1998; recertified 2003, 2008, 2013)

Professional Affiliations

  • American College of Toxicology
  • Canadian Association of Professionals in Regulatory Affairs
  • Society of Toxicology
